WINNIPEG -- Sometimes we not only have to "do" unto others, but "undo" what someone else has done.
This is one of those times, and the focus of our compassion ... a beautiful little puppy named Marvin. This is his story, as told by the lady caring for "Starvin' Marvin" presently, Karina:
"Marvin was found in a back lane by a kind woman on Nov. 14. She rushed him to my vet's clinic (where I work). He was severely emaciated, dehydrated and could not even lift his head. He was given a tiny amount of food and was absolutely ravenous! So much so that he had to be muzzled for the rest of the day as he thought that anyone who was handling him was food and he tried to nibble at our fingers (and by nibble I mean eat them).
"Once we were able to get more water and a little more food into him he calmed down and the muzzle came off. After about four hours he began to be able to lift his head. By the end of the day he was standing.
"The next day he could hobble/walk. He is improving more each day, gaining almost two pounds in just three days of being given a proper diet and water. He is so caring and loving -- a true cuddlebug.
IMPROPER BONE GROWTH
"Because he was so malnourished for so long, his bones and even toenails were not able to grow properly. Many X-rays were taken of his shoulders, legs and hips. Both shoulders and wrists are dislocated due to improper bone growth.
"Marvin is approximately 10 months old (vet's opinion -- according to X-rays of his growth plates). He appears to have been starved his entire life. He is a husky mix, weighed 15 pounds when found, and should be closer to 44.
